Output 8d8628ba2d84a1fd4ae87faeb5dec203b7992c33861ee71da6a0f32fd05d097c:22

value
170238569
script pubkey
OP_HASH160 OP_PUSHBYTES_20 2f83ceb6ed144a5fce3017ce38c02433f2d19130 OP_EQUAL
address
MCEPtbCLR2siWTAWzXaHnydPn5sbQ5MUfB
transaction
8d8628ba2d84a1fd4ae87faeb5dec203b7992c33861ee71da6a0f32fd05d097c
spent
true